Gene Therapy Directly to Brain Helps Preserve Vision in CLN6 Mouse Model

A single injection into the brain of an investigational gene therapy now in clinical trials partly prevented retinal degeneration and vision loss in a mouse model of CLN6 Batten disease, a study shows.
